I. Cultivation methods

1. Land selection and preparation

The four prisms prefer warm and wet climates, which are less demanding for soil, but are best served by sandy soil that is loose, fertile and well drained. In selecting planting sites, low-lying areas should be avoided and soil ph between 6. 0 and 7. 5 ensured. Before planting, the land should be ploughed deep into the pine soil and applied to sufficient base fertilizers, such as decomposed farming, compound fertilizer, etc., to increase soil fertility。

Seed selection and treatment

Select the large, full, pest-free quadrant seed. Seeds can be tanned for 1-2 days before seed is planted to increase the gestation rate. At the same time, 50 per cent of the seed weight of 0. 3 per cent can be used for wettable powder。

Seeding and density

The planting times of the quadrants varied from late march to early april to mid-may to early june. Seeding can be done live or by planting. At the time of the live broadcasts, the range was 60-80 cm and the range was 30-40 cm, with 2-3 grains per lacuna. At the time of planting, the age of the seedlings was 20-25 days, with one plant per den. Cultivation density is generally contained in 2000-2500 units per acre。

4. Field management

During the growth of the quadrant, weeding should be done in a timely manner in order to preserve soil laxity and reduce competition for weeds. At the same time, in order to be able to catch up on the basis of growth, complex fats are generally followed up once in the periods of seedling and flowering. Attention should also be paid to the prevention of pests and diseases, such as anthrax, rusty, etc., using a combination of chemical and biological control。

5. Collection and retention

Pyramids can be eaten as vegetables and generally begin harvesting 60 to 80 days after seeding. Care should be taken not to damage the plant so as not to affect subsequent yields. When seeding is retained, a strong, pest-free plant should be selected to mature its natural maturity. Premature seeds should be collected, dried and preserved in a timely manner。

Timing of cultivation

The planting time of the prism varies according to regional climatic conditions. In the south, owing to the warm and humid climate, planting can take place four seasons a year, but mainly in the spring. The northern region, for its part, tends to grow only in the spring due to the colder weather. Specific planting times should be considered in combination with factors such as local climatic conditions, soil conditions and market demand。
